Backgrounds & Facts
The journey of technology in real estate, often dubbed PropTech, has evolved rapidly. From rudimentary online listings a decade ago, we've transitioned through phases of big data integration and IoT-enabled smart buildings. Now, in 2026, we are firmly in the era of PropTech 3.0, where advanced AI and machine learning algorithms are not just optimizing processes but fundamentally redefining investment strategies.
AI's impact is profound: predictive analytics can forecast market shifts with astonishing accuracy, identifying emerging hotspots or impending downturns months in advance. Automated due diligence platforms can sift through vast amounts of property data, zoning regulations, and legal documents in minutes, saving countless hours and minimizing human error. AI-powered algorithms are personalizing investment strategies, matching investors with opportunities that align precisely with their risk tolerance, capital, and sustainability preferences.
Simultaneously, the global imperative for sustainability has transformed from a niche concern into a mainstream investment criterion. 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) factors are no longer just about philanthropy; they are critical indicators of financial performance and risk. Governments worldwide are implementing stricter building codes for energy efficiency, carbon emissions, and climate resilience. Tenants, both commercial and residential, are increasingly demanding green, healthy spaces. Investors are realizing that properties with strong ESG credentials command higher rents, experience lower vacancy rates, reduce operational costs through energy savings, and maintain better long-term asset value. Data from leading real estate research firms in 2025 indicated that green-certified buildings consistently outperformed their conventional counterparts by 10-15% in terms of occupancy and rental premiums, a trend projected to accelerate through 2026.
The synergy between AI and sustainability is where true innovation lies. AI can optimize the design and construction of green buildings, manage energy consumption in real-time for maximum efficiency, and even predict the impact of climate change on specific assets. This fusion creates a powerful competitive advantage, enabling investors to make data-driven decisions that are both profitable and planet-friendly.

Dr. Sharma highlights several key areas where this synergy is delivering outsized gains:
- Enhanced Due Diligence and Risk Mitigation: AI platforms can rapidly assess a property's climate risk exposure, analyze its energy performance certificates, and even predict future maintenance costs based on material lifespan and environmental factors. This provides a holistic risk profile far beyond what manual processes can achieve.
- Optimized Asset Management: Smart building technologies, powered by AI and IoT, continuously monitor and adjust energy consumption, HVAC systems, and lighting based on occupancy and external conditions. This can lead to significant reductions in operational expenditure, directly boosting Net Operating Income (NOI) and property valuations.
- Market Trend Identification: Machine learning algorithms are sifting through billions of data points β from social media sentiment and demographic shifts to satellite imagery and economic indicators β to pinpoint emerging submarkets ripe for sustainable development or acquisition.
- Personalized Investment Vehicles: AI is enabling the creation of highly customized investment portfolios, allowing investors to allocate capital into specific sustainable property types (e.g., net-zero residential, urban vertical farms, renewable energy-powered data centers) based on their ethical preferences and financial goals.

Outlook & Trends
Looking beyond 2026, the integration of AI and sustainability in real estate is only set to deepen. We anticipate several transformative trends:
- Hyper-Personalized AI Investment Advisors: Imagine an AI that not only manages your portfolio but actively seeks out and executes sustainable real estate deals tailored to your exact ethical and financial parameters, learning and adapting over time.
- Blockchain for ESG Verification: Blockchain technology will play an increasing role in creating immutable records for a property's ESG performance, energy consumption, and material sourcing, providing unprecedented transparency and preventing 'greenwashing.'
- Climate-Resilient Asset Class: As climate change impacts intensify, properties specifically designed and built for resilience against extreme weather events, rising sea levels, or heatwaves will emerge as a distinct and highly valued asset class, with AI identifying optimal locations and construction methods.
- Modular, Sustainable Construction AI: AI will further optimize the design and manufacturing of modular, sustainable building components, drastically reducing construction waste, time, and costs, making green buildings more accessible.
- Fractional Ownership of Green Assets: Expect to see more platforms offering fractional ownership of high-value, AI-optimized green properties, democratizing access to this lucrative investment niche for a wider range of investors.
These trends underscore a future where real estate investment is not only about maximizing financial returns but also about contributing positively to the environment and society, all powered by intelligent technology.
